Latest Research on White Label Online Casino
The online gambling industry has witnessed a significant transformation with the rise of **white label online casinos**. These platforms allow entrepreneurs to create their own online casinos without having to develop the software from scratch. Study 1: Market Dynamics of White Label Online Casinos
Goals and Objectives
The primary goal of this research was to analyze the growth trends and market dynamics specific to white label online casinos. As the industry expands, understanding these factors is crucial for stakeholders. The study aimed to pinpoint which markets are emerging as leaders and the characteristics driving this growth.
Methods
This analysis utilized a combination of quantitative and qualitative methods. Surveys were distributed to over 500 casino operators, while sales data from multiple platforms were collected over two years. Additionally, interviews with industry experts provided insights into market strategies and customer preferences.
Results
Findings revealed a **50% increase** in the number of white label platforms over two years, with significant growth in Eastern European and Canadian markets. The study concluded that the flexibility of white label solutions allows for rapid scalability, which is essential for new market entrants. Key players in these markets leverage advanced analytical tools to tailor their offerings, enhancing user experience significantly.

Study 2: Consumer Behavior in White Label Online Casinos
Investigation Objectives
This study focused on understanding consumer behavior within white label casinos. Identifying key preferences helps operators tailor their services effectively. The research specifically aimed to uncover factors affecting user retention and satisfaction.
Methodology
A mixed-methods approach was applied: a survey of over 1,000 users provided quantitative data, while in-depth interviews offered qualitative insights. The survey examined factors such as game variety, payment methods, customer support, and promotional offers.
Main Findings
The results indicated that **game variety and customer support** were the top two factors influencing user satisfaction. Over 70% of respondents stated that a wide selection of games was crucial for their loyalty. Additionally, prompt and effective customer service was rated as equally important. Consequently, white label casinos must prioritize these elements to improve user retention and satisfaction rates.
Study 3: Regulatory Challenges for White Label Online Casinos
Research Goals
This research aimed to assess the regulatory landscape affecting the operation of white label online casinos. With increasing scrutiny from authorities, understanding compliance is vital for maintaining credibility and legality.
Methods
The study conducted a thorough review of current regulations in key markets, alongside interviews with compliance officers from various casinos. The regulatory frameworks of Europe and North America were specifically analyzed to identify common challenges.
Key Results
Findings highlighted significant variability in regulatory practices, with some regions imposing stringent compliance checks. The emphasis on player protection and financial transparency was noted, leading to operational complexities for white label operators. Access to reliable legal counsel emerged as essential for navigating these challenges effectively.
